La Sinagoga de Zagreb fue el principal lugar de culto de la comunidad judía de Zagreb en la Croacia[1] de hoy en día, desde su construcción en 1867 en el Reino de Croacia-Eslavonia dentro del Imperio austríaco, hasta su demolición por las autoridades fascistas en 1941 en Estado independiente de Croacia alineado con los nazis.
